Which of the following file systems are supported by Windows Mac and Linux operating systems?
Linux and Mac both have support for NTFS, but since they had to reverse engineer the file system format, most people recommend you don’t use it to write to the disk (I believe the Mac forces you to mount a NTFS disk as read-only). There are companies that will sell you better drivers for NTFS disks on Mac OS.
What filesystem to use for Linux?
Ext4
Ext4 is the preferred and most widely used Linux file System. In certain Special case XFS and ReiserFS are used. Btrfs is still used in experimental environment.

Does Linux recognize fat?
Linux supports all versions of FAT using the VFAT kernel module. Because of it FAT is still the default file system on on floppy disks, USB flash drives, cell phones, and other types of removable storage. FAT32 is the most recent version of FAT.
What operating system uses Reiserfs?
Linux
ReiserFS is currently supported on Linux (without quota support) licensed as GPLv2. Introduced in version 2.4. 1 of the Linux kernel, it was the first journaling file system to be included in the standard kernel….ReiserFS.

Is Apfs the same as NTFS?
NTFS: All Windows based systems for both read and write capability. Partially compatible (read only) with Mac based systems and other media devices. APFS: Mac and iOS devices running macOS 10.13 or higher and using an SSD or flash drive. Compatible with Mac only.

What is the fastest Linux file system?
Under Compile Bench, EXT4 was the fastest on all three drives followed by a mix of XFS and F2FS. The PostgreSQL database server ran well particularly on EXT4 and XFS while F2FS on the USB 3.0 SSD testing ran into a strange performance drop while Btrfs was still problematic from the USB storage.
Is exFAT or NTFS better for Linux?
NTFS is slower than exFAT, especially on Linux, but it’s more resistant to fragmentation. Due to its proprietary nature it’s not as well implemented on Linux as on Windows, but from my experience it works quite well.
